Output 431e6fc037c1889a317a51b4e6b7286ba63dac9d99a87797a8e45872fa4539d7:0

value
1744527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8983fa64dd5f27f18f00e9cb5e80a55ffcfc640 OP_EQUAL
address
3H4TqC4sX1UGY8mti2EYbXToou79pNrPbd
transaction
431e6fc037c1889a317a51b4e6b7286ba63dac9d99a87797a8e45872fa4539d7
spent
true